Bollywood turned up for democracy, but some names truly surprised…

Bollywood stars stepped out of their comfort zones and into polling booths as they participated in the BMC Elections 2026, putting democracy before glamour. From early-morning queues to quiet moments inside voting centres, several film personalities were spotted proudly flaunting their inked fingers, sending a strong message of civic responsibility.

As per media reports, celebrities across generations turned up to cast their votes, choosing participation over promotion and duty over vanity. Dressed casually and keeping security minimal, many stars were seen interacting with voters and posing briefly for the cameras after voting, not for selfies, but to encourage participation.

The visuals quickly took over social media, with fans applauding their favourite actors for showing up and using their influence for a cause that matters. In an industry often associated with red carpets and spotlights, these moments offered a refreshing shift, grounded, responsible, and real.

From seasoned actors to younger faces, Bollywood’s presence at polling booths reinforced a simple but powerful idea: every vote counts. As images continue to surface online, one thing is clear, when it comes to democracy, showing up is the real statement.
